Yesterday after driving my car about 50 miles I removed the gas cap & there was a big swoosh of air going INTO the tank
The tank was about ¼ full
The cap is vented but I guess the vent must have stuck closed so I tried to clear with air pressure
Today I drove the car again it was a great day temp in the low 70s
But when I removed the cap after driving it for a while
This time another big swoosh of air but coming OUT of the tank
So somehow the tank was creating pressure
I would drive it 20 miles & check it again , same thing a couple times
Has anybody experienced this
Also is the vented cap supposed to release pressure both ways in & out?
Also where can I purchase a correct cap?
